AP Top 25 college basketball poll for Week 6 released
The AP top 25 for Week 6 of the college basketball regular season has been released.
Indiana retained its’ stranglehold on the No. 1 ranking, while No. 2 Duke, No. 3 Michigan, and No. 4 Syracuse held serve at each of their respective rankings.

No. 5 Florida moved into the top five, pushing Louisville to No. 6. The Gators will square off against No. 8 Arizona this upcoming Saturday in one of the marquee match-ups of the weekend.
No. 10 Illinois was the lone team to move into the top 10, while Gonzaga fell from No. 10 to No. 14.
No teams moved into or fell out of the top 25.
| RK | TEAM | RECORD | PTS |
| 1 | Indiana (44) | 9-0 | 1,580 |
| 2 | Duke (20) | 9-0 | 1,551 |
| 3 | Michigan | 9-0 | 1,444 |
| 4 | Syracuse | 8-0 | 1,378 |
| 5 | Florida | 7-0 | 1,319 |
| 6 | Louisville | 8-1 | 1,303 |
| 7 | Ohio State | 6-1 | 1,211 |
| 8 | Arizona | 7-0 | 1,178 |
| 9 | Kansas | 7-1 | 1,087 |
| 10 | Illinois | 10-0 | 991 |
| 11 | Cincinnati | 9-0 | 944 |
| 12 | Missouri | 8-1 | 877 |
| 13 | Minnesota | 10-1 | 714 |
| 14 | Gonzaga | 9-1 | 699 |
| 15 | Georgetown | 7-1 | 577 |
| 16 | Creighton | 9-1 | 525 |
| 17 | New Mexico | 10-0 | 512 |
| 18 | San Diego State | 7-1 | 491 |
| 19 | Michigan State | 8-2 | 328 |
| 20 | UNLV | 7-1 | 305 |
| 21 | North Carolina | 7-2 | 298 |
| 22 | Notre Dame | 8-1 | 283 |
| 23 | Wichita State | 9-0 | 280 |
| 24 | Oklahoma State | 7-1 | 251 |
| 25 | North Carolina State | 6-2 | 213 |
- Others receiving votes: Oregon 177, Pittsburgh 177, Kentucky 44, Wyoming 15, Connecticut 10, Marquette 8, Virginia Commonwealth 6, Maryland 5, Butler 5, Murray State 4, Miami (FL) 3, Alabama 3, Virginia Tech 3, LSU 1
